An Advanced Certificate in Formal Methods equips students with advanced skills in specifying, designing, and verifying complex systems using rigorous mathematical techniques. The program focuses on practical application, bridging theory and industry needs.
Learning outcomes typically include mastering model checking, theorem proving, and other formal verification techniques. Students gain proficiency in using relevant tools and applying these methods to solve real-world problems in software and hardware engineering. This often involves working on case studies and projects that simulate industrial challenges.

The industry relevance of this certificate is significant. Formal methods are increasingly crucial in sectors demanding high reliability and safety, such as aerospace, automotive, finance, and healthcare. Graduates are highly sought after for roles requiring rigorous software and system verification, significantly improving their job prospects. This makes an Advanced Certificate in Formal Methods a valuable asset for career advancement in software engineering, system design, and related fields. Demand for expertise in model checking and software verification techniques continues to grow.
Specific skills gained might include using tools like SPIN, UPPAAL, or Coq, depending on the program's focus.
